How it works

A square has all four sides equal and all angles 90°. Its diagonal is s√2 and its inradius (inscribed circle radius) is s/2.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the relationship between diagonal and side?

The diagonal is always √2 ≈ 1.414 times the side length.

How do I find the side from the area?

Take the square root of the area: s = √A.
